#4457ec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#4457ec is composed of 26.7% red, 34.1% green and 92.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 71.2% cyan, 63.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 7.5% black. It has a hue angle of 233.2 degrees, a saturation of 81.6% and a lightness of 59.6%. #4457ec color hex could be obtained by blending #88aeff with #0000d9. Closest websafe color is: #3366ff.

Shades and Tints of #4457ec
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010209 is the darkest color, while #f6f7f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#4457ec
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#93949d is the less saturated color, while #344bfc is the most saturated one.
